Location: Tübingen (or Berlin) Department & reporting line: Peace Education, Head of Unit ​ The project "Spurenleser - Das Portal für Entschwörung und Wissen" offers cross-phenomenon multimedia information for interested parties, those affected and multipliers from Hesse (and nationwide). Users can test their knowledge of conspiracy narratives and disinformation in an interactive self-test and expand their knowledge through numerous information offerings (articles, explanatory films, podcasts, infographics, etc.). The involvement of Hessian micro-influencers and social media activities increases and contextualizes the reach of the target group. Expert interviews with representatives of different target groups ensure that content and formats are tailored to the target group. The project DEEP addresses the emotional drivers that underpin disinformation. Designed for young people aged 18–25 in Bulgaria, Germany, Lithuania, Poland, Romania and Serbia, DEEP goes beyond fact-checking by introducing an innovative method based on analysing so-called “deep stories”. About the Berghof Foundation About us The Berghof Foundation is an independent, non-profit organisation supporting people in conflict in their efforts to achieve sustainable peace through conflict transformation and peacebuilding. Headquartered in Berlin, the organisation is run by a diverse team and works with local partners around the world.
